Abstract
A wrist mechanism for an industrial robot having a robot casing, robot arms capable of extending from and contracting to the robot casing, a robot hand for gripping a workpiece, and a wrist arranged between the robot arms and the robot hand, comprises: two reduction gears with a high reduction ratio connected respectively to each of two high speed rotational driving motors, the two reduction gears cooperating with one another for generating two individual reduced rotational outputs, and; two transmitting mechanisms, connectable to the hand, for transmitting respectively the two reduced rotational outputs to the hand, thereby causing respectively rotational motion and swinging motion of the hand.
